Human Services Committee approves reappointments, grant applications, leases and opioid settlement participation
Summary
Chautauqua County Human Services Committee voted to confirm two board reappointments, authorize a CDBG septic and wells grant application, approve participation in national opioid settlements, and authorize multiple lease agreements and grant acceptances.
The Chautauqua County Human Services Committee on an August 2025 meeting approved a slate of administrative and program actions including two reappointments to the Chautauqua Opportunities, authorization to apply for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) funds for septic and well repairs, participation in national opioid settlements, several lease agreements for mental hygiene offices, acceptance of an additional caregiver respite grant, continuation of the New York Connects application process and renewal of a regional emergency public health agreement.
The votes formalized routine reappointments and operational steps county departments said are needed to continue services. Committee members asked questions about program details, timelines and budget impacts before approving each item.
